About Benedetta Ghezzi

Benedetta Ghezzi is a scholar working on Orthodontics, Health Informatics and Oral Surgery, having authored 31 papers that have together received 401 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Bone Tissue Engineering Materials (12 papers), Dental materials and restorations (6 papers) and 3D Printing in Biomedical Research (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Orthodontics (44 citations), Biomaterials (102 citations) and Oral Surgery (43 citations). Benedetta Ghezzi has collaborated with scholars based in Italy, Switzerland and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Guido Maria Macaluso, Ludovica Parisi, Andrea Toffoli, Simone Lumetti, Francesca Rossi, Massimiliano G. Bianchi, Ovidio Bussolati, Paola Lagonegro, Edoardo Manfredi and Davide Vurro.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S ONE, Analytical Biochemistry and International Journal of Molecular Sciences.
